- The distance between Kharkiv (Kharkov), Ukraine and Sapporo, Japan is approximately 7,389 km or 4,591 mi.
- To reach Kharkiv (Kharkov) in this distance one would set out from Sapporo bearing 317.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Kharkiv (Kharkov) bearing 230.3° or SW .
- Both have a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Kharkiv (Kharkov) is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Sapporo is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 0.7 °C (1.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.9 °C (1.6°F) more in Kharkiv (Kharkov). The continentality subtype is subcontinental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 610.6 mm (24 in) less which is equivalent to 610.6 l/m² (14.99 US gal/ft²) or 6,106,000 l/ha (652,772 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- There are 32 fewer hours of sunlight per year in Kharkiv (Kharkov). In whichever way circa 0h 05' less per day or about 1 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.8° lower in Kharkiv (Kharkov) than in Sapporo.
- Relative humidity levels are 2.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 0.6°C (1°F) lower.
